RUSTON. La. (Oct. 8) - The Louisiana Tech volleyball team came short again in Sun Belt Conference action with a loss to Florida International (13-15, 15-6, 12-15, 13-15) on Sunday afternoon.
The Lady Techsters (6-14, 0-6) remained winless in SBC play while Florida International (7-11, 1-5) captured their first conference win.
The Lady Techsters led all four games at one point but could not get past the Golden Panthers in the contest.
A bright sport for Louisiana Tech was Julia Mann's fourth straight double double with 11 kills and 15 digs.
Mandy Arnold had a team high 14 kills in the Tech defeat. Game one was tight with Tech taking a 12-11 lead before FIU rallied to take game one by a 15-13 score.
Tech got out early in game two and cruised to the win aided by four straight points off Kacie Martin serves late in the game including two aces. The Lady Techsters evened the match at 1-1 with a 15-6 game two win. Tech had another lead in game three but FIU rallied to win 15-12, scoring the last five points of the game.
The Lady Techsters looked like they would force a game five leading 5-0 early in game four and 10-5 at one point buy FIU came back again to win game four 15-13 and the match three games to one.
Michelle Twitty had a career high 15 digs while Kacie Martin had 14 and Kelli Fitzpatrick 12.
Rebekah Boyd recorded 10 kills in the match for Tech. Tech returns to action on Tuesday when the Lady Techsters host Grambling State at 7:00 p.m.
